Okay, so I'm completely screwed now. See, everytime I run an AGS Game, it locks up my computer, causing me to restart. What happens, is when an AGS Game runs normally, in the taskbar, the icon for it pops up with the title "Adventure Game Studio". Then, after a second or so, the name of the game replaces Adventure Game Studio, then the game begins (Full-screen).

But now, whenever I try to run a game, the "Adventure Game Studio" icon appears in the taskbar, but it never changes to the game's name. I try clicking on it, or closeing it, but it doesn't work. Then, when I hit Ctrl-Alt-Delete and tell Windows to End Task, the computer completely freezes up.

Has anyone ever had this problem? It's becoming really annoying! I can't play any new games, such as Ben Jordan 3, I can't play my own game, etc... I'm running Windows 98 Second Edition, just in case that's relevant. Any help would be much appriciated!

Well, it could be any number of problems, but here's a few questions/ things that may help to track down what the problem might be:

How long ago did the problem start appearing on your computer?

Did you install any new software and/or drivers recently that may be causing some kind of conflict with running AGS games?

Can you run AGS games in a Windowed mode (choose "Run in a window" from the game's setup file)?

Do all AGS do this for you, or just "newer" / "recently created" AGS games that may have been made on a more recent version of the AGS editor? Do older released AGS game still work fine for you?

Ã,  Ã,  A couple of suggestions to try:
Of course, scan your system for any possible viruses and/or spyware that may be lurking and causing the problems.Ã,  If scanning shows everything is fine, then it could be a conflict with some of the graphic drivers or one of drivers may have gotten corrupted (it happens).
In which case: Try finding and installing the most recent version of graphics drivers for your graphics adaptor/card model.

You may also want to install a recent version of DirectX drivers:

Do you have all of your important files backed up? You should do that as soon as possible.

Did you try to reinstall drivers for your graphics card?

As one of the last options to try, you could try a re-install of Windows over itself to fix/replace any important missing or currupt drivers and such, but have all important files backed up first, and there's no garuntee it re-installing Windows over itself will fix the problems, but in some cases it does work.

Or, if you're on a desktop computer, you could go and buy a new hard-drive.
Turn off computer. Disconnect old hard drive tempoarily. Have new hard-drive set a "Master" (Jumper pins and settings are on the hard drive itself 99% of the time). Connect new hard drive, turn-on computer, format new hard-drive, and then install Windows on it. After installing Windows, turn off computer again. Set old hard-drive as "Slave" using jumper-pins settings. Connect old hard-drive back to the hard-drive ribbon. Now when you turn-on computer again and it boots up, Windows should see your new hard drive as the Master and your old hard-drive as the Slave drive. You can then copy over all of your important files from the old drive over to the new drive.

Don't know if you wanted to go that far as getting a new hard drive, but, just giving some ideas that you might consider.
